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Widget Picker #8754

Open
Tracked by #8750
farmaazon opened this issue Jan 12, 2024 · 1 comment
Open
Tracked by #8750

Widget Picker #8754

farmaazon opened this issue Jan 12, 2024 · 1 comment
Labels
-gui d-hard Difficulty: significant prior knowledge required p-medium Should be completed in the next few sprints x-new-feature Type: new feature request x-on-hold

Comments

@farmaazon
Copy link
Contributor

farmaazon commented Jan 12, 2024

To be done after both of the following issues have been closed:

When Numeric Input (and Code Input if ready) is in edit mode the widget picker icon should be displayed on the left of it. The displayed icon represents the current widget: # sign for Numeric Input and Enso logo for Code Input.

Clicking on icon shows drop-down allowing changing the widget type. It should show all widgets suitable to the argument type (the Code Input should be always available) - probably all widgets matching the input structure containing argument info and no AST.

We want to allow any widget to decide when display the picker.

@farmaazon farmaazon added d-hard Difficulty: significant prior knowledge required p-medium Should be completed in the next few sprints x-new-feature Type: new feature request -gui x-on-hold labels Jan 12, 2024
@farmaazon
Copy link
Contributor Author

farmaazon commented Jan 18, 2024

Refinement notes:

  • The Code Input should always show the picker.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
-gui d-hard Difficulty: significant prior knowledge required p-medium Should be completed in the next few sprints x-new-feature Type: new feature request x-on-hold
Projects
Status: 📤 Backlog
Development

No branches or pull requests

2 participants